The Changing Epidemiology and Microbiology of Patients With Prostate Abscess: Increase in Staphylococcal Infection

Abstract

Insights

Staphylococcus aureus is a leading cause of rare prostatic abscesses, especially in immunocompromised individuals. Early diagnosis and treatment are crucial to prevent severe outcomes like disseminated infection.

Background:

  • Prostatic abscesses are uncommon infections, historically linked to gram-negative bacteria.
  • Staphylococcus aureus is increasingly recognized as a primary pathogen, particularly in immunocompromised patients.

Purpose of the Study:

  • To investigate the clinical characteristics, causative organisms, and outcomes of prostatic abscesses.
  • To identify risk factors and treatment strategies for prostatic abscesses.

Main Methods:

  • Retrospective chart review of patients diagnosed with prostatic abscess between January 2011 and January 2019.
  • Analysis of demographic, clinical, microbiological, and radiographic data.
  • Evaluation of comorbidities, causative organisms, clinical course, and treatment outcomes.

Main Results:

  • Staphylococcus aureus was the most common causative organism (56%) in 32 identified cases.
  • Most patients were treated with antibiotics and surgical drainage (66%); antibiotics alone were effective in 34%.
  • Mortality was low (6.3%), with deaths associated with septic shock from disseminated S. aureus infection.

Conclusions:

  • Prostatic abscesses are rare, challenging to diagnose, and associated with significant morbidity and mortality.
  • Staphylococcus aureus is a frequent cause, especially in patients with diabetes or other immunocompromising conditions.
  • Hematogenous spread of S. aureus can lead to prostatic abscesses, which may act as a source of disseminated infection.
